Israel, Caesarea Maritima – Roman Hippo-Stadium

Built in the days of Herod, this stadium sprawls along the shoreline. The Hippo-Stadium is surrounded by stone benches. Along the walls that surround the arena are animal paintings and depictions of hunts. At the northern end of the arena, starting gates were discovered, indicating that the site was also used as a hippodrome, hence the name – combination of hippodrome and stadium.
